Tabla de contenido:

LED activados por voz: 8 pasos
LED activados por voz: 8 pasos

Video: LED activados por voz: 8 pasos

Video: LED activados por voz: 8 pasos
Video: Increíble Circuito Para Encender LEDs Al Ritmo De La Musica 🎶✅️ 2024, Mes de julio
Anonim
LED activados por voz
LED activados por voz

Webduino utiliza el navegador de Internet Chrome para controlar todo tipo de componentes electrónicos, por lo que deberíamos poder utilizar todas las demás funciones que ofrece Chrome. En este ejemplo de proyecto usaremos la API Speech de Chrome. Usando el reconocimiento de voz de Google, podemos controlar fácilmente una luz LED. El mismo método podría usarse con un relé, lo que nos permite controlar una bombilla, una cerradura de puerta o electrodomésticos.

Texto completo de este proyecto:

Webduino Blockly:

Paso 1: cableado y práctica

Cableado y práctica
Cableado y práctica

El tramo más largo va a alto potencial (pines que tienen un número) y el tramo más corto va a bajo potencial (GND). Para este tutorial, conecte el tramo más largo a 10 y el tramo más corto a GND.

Paso 2: Abra Webduino Blockly y use el Área de demostración web

Abra Webduino Blocky Editor y haga clic en el botón "Área de demostración web", haga clic en el menú desplegable y seleccione "Mostrar texto".

Paso 3: Coloque un "tablero" en el espacio de trabajo, complete el nombre del tablero. Coloque un bloque "LED" en la pila

Coloque un
Coloque un

Paso 4: Haga clic en "Control por voz" y coloque el bloque "Iniciar reconocimiento" en la pila

Haga clic en
Haga clic en

El reconocimiento de voz solo puede funcionar con un idioma a la vez (aquí podemos elegir mandarín o inglés).

Paso 5: Defina los "resultados intermedios" en el bloque "Control de voz" para controlar cómo queremos que el reconocimiento de voz lea nuestro discurso

Definir el
Definir el

Si está "activado", reconocerá cada palabra hablada, y si está "desactivado", reconocerá las pausas que crean oraciones. Si está utilizando un navegador en una computadora, le recomendamos que lo configure en "activado", para que obtenga mejores resultados. Si está utilizando un teléfono móvil, desactívelo. El reconocimiento de voz solo funcionará para teléfonos que se ejecuten en Android.

Paso 6: Coloque un bloque "Mostrar texto" con un "Texto reconocido" y establezca las reglas de reconocimiento

Coloque un
Coloque un

Luego coloque un bloque "si la palabra incluye / hacer" dentro del bloque "Reconocimiento" para programar una acción. En el ejemplo, hacemos que un LED se encienda y apague cuando decimos "enciende las luces" y "apaga las luces". O, si decimos "parpadear", el LED parpadeará.

Paso 7: Si necesita varios comandos, utilice un bloque "Lista"

Si necesita varios comandos, utilice un
Si necesita varios comandos, utilice un

Paso 8: Verifique si la placa está en línea y "Ejecutar bloques". Luego, "Permita" que Chrome use su micrófono

Compruebe si el tablero está en línea y
Compruebe si el tablero está en línea y

Lea más tutoriales de Webduino aquí.

Recomendado: